West Caldwell is 9-1 against Lincolnton since March of 2017 and they'll have a chance to extend that dominance on Friday. The Warriors will be playing at home against the Wolves at 6:00 p.m. The last three games West Caldwell has played have been within two runs, so don't be surprised if it's a close one.
West Caldwell is returning to their home field after beating North Lincoln on theirs, despite the fact North Lincoln has dominated at home this season. The Warriors narrowly escaped with a victory as the squad sidled past the Knights 4-3.
Meanwhile, Lincolnton came up short against Bandys on Tuesday, falling 12-3. The Wolves have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
West Caldwell's win bumped their record up to 14-1. As for Lincolnton, their defeat dropped their record down to 5-11.
Everything went West Caldwell's way against Lincolnton in their previous meeting back in March, as West Caldwell made off with a 13-2 victory. Will the Warriors repeat their success, or do the Wolves have a new game plan this time around? We'll find out soon enough.
